Giwa Held By Dolphins
Published: June 21, 2015
Dolphins came from behind to secure a 1-1 draw against Giwa FC in an exciting Nigeria Professional Football League clash at the Liberation Stadium on Sunday.
The match started at a blistering pace with both teams playing attacking football in front of the Garden City fans.
The hosts struggled to handle the pace of Giwa’s players as they were closed down in the midfield.
Giwa striker Ocheme Edoh scored the opening goal in the 26th minute after he was put through on goal by Ibrahim Shuaibu.
The Pride of Rivers fought back gallantly in the opening minutes of the second half, and a strong header by Ifeanyi Egwim from Isiaka Olawale’s free-kick was too strong for goalkeeper Friday Achimugwu to level the score 1-1 on 48 minutes.
Dolphins continued to put the Jos Elephants under pressure, gunning for a winning goal, but the away team withstood the onslaught.
